Off the top of my head - whichever speed of chip is in the 50/70, they're 
all pentium 1 - so there's no MMU on there :(

Don't believe stickers on the outside of the box, the only way to tell if 
you have a 75 or 120 is to dive inside and pull the heatsink.

>I just subscribed to the list.  I received a 50CT in trade for some junk.
>My eventual goal is to install RedHat and make a car MP3 player out of it.
>(Surprise.)
>
>I was excited to learn that my system could be overclocked.  I assume that
>my unit has the underclocked P5-120, especially since the "Intel Inside"
>sticker says "MMX" on it.  I plan to clock it to 166, since I intend to
>provide auxiliary cooling and not use any PCMCIA cards on a regular basis.
>Obviously, it would help my MP3 processing to have MMX available, but 
>Robert
>Smid's CPU utility identifies it as not having MMX.  My question is, is
>there a way to get this thing to recognize the MMX extensions?  Is there a
>BIOS or hardware fix for this, or can RedHat or the MP3 software be
>recompiled to force MMX to work?
